Boston: Houghton Mifflin, 1912. Book. Illus. by F. C. Yohn, Illustrator. Very Good+. Hardcover. First Edition, First Printing.. Boston: Houghton Mifflin, 1912. First Edition, First Printing. Very Good+/No Dust jacket. F. C. Yohn, Illustrator. Decorated signed binding ("H"). Clean brown cloth boards with gold lettering and stamped dark brown decoration on cover and spine. Hint of light surface wear at spine corners, very light scuff to front board. Binding is tight & square, no cracking. Pages and edges are clean, with clean endpapers; no names, writing or marks. Color frontis illustration with clean tissue guard; 3 additional color plates -- all by F. C. Yohn. 606 pages + advertising. 8-page small illustrated publisher's brochure laid in featuring promotional reviews of "The Latest Fiction," including this title. A story of Indiana life, considered by some to be Meredith Nicholson's greatest book..
